God of War studio Sony Santa Monica has recently hired a new junior writer, and it is none other than video game personality Alanah Pearce. Alanah recently joined the studio to work on an undisclosed project, meaning she could very well have a role to play in the development of the God of War sequel.

Not much official information has been shared about God of War Ragnarok, but its setting and some heavy teases at the end of the previous God of War game give some idea of what it could be about. With a Loki role to play around with, a massive clash with Thor teased, and the end times of Norse Mythology set to be covered, the game will clearly be massive when it arrives. Alanah Pearce may very well be providing an assist with the massive game as she starts off on her new career.

With the sequel to God of War possibly getting a quiet delay, Alanah would certainly have time to make an impact on its story. It could easily be a brand new project, however, and have no major connection to the God of War franchise. Alanah also clarifies that she is a junior writer, and as such is likely just working on a few smaller scenes as opposed to the major story beats. Still, it is nice to see the gaming personality so thrilled about her new career.

In the tweets announcing the news, Alanah shares how proud she is to be working with the “incredible team” at Sony Santa Monica. With high expectations for the studio’s games, especially the God of War series, Alanah securing a writing job with the team is seriously impressive. The junior writer shared her that she is honored to have a hand “in the absolutely incredible medium that is video games,” and she began trending on Twitter following the news.

This new position as a video game writer is a bit different from Alanah’s previous work. Starting a YouTube channel that slowly climbed in popularity, Alanah was eventually hired by IGN. Later on, she began to work at Rooster Teeth, where she balanced her job and personal YouTube channel before recently leaving the company. People should now have a better idea as to why she left, as the new job referenced during her Rooster Teeth departure video has finally been revealed.

With Cyberpunk 2077 giving Alanah Pearce a cameo role as well, the YouTuber has made quite the name for herself over recent years. Hopefully Alanah’s latest venture works out for her, as she seems excited about the job and her passion for the gaming industry is clear.

God of War Ragnarok is in development for the PlayStation 5.
